An armaflex insulation pipe is a specialized product designed to provide high-quality thermal insulation for pipes in various settings. Armaflex insulation is a flexible, closed-cell, elastomeric nitrile rubber that effectively prevents condensation and heat loss. This type of insulation is crucial for maintaining the efficiency and durability of piping systems, especially in environments where temperature control is vital.

Structure and Operation of Armaflex Insulation Pipe

The structure of an armaflex insulation pipe is meticulously designed to maximize insulation efficiency and ease of use. At its core, the insulation is composed of a flexible, closed-cell foam structure that is both lightweight and robust. This core is often coated with a protective layer, such as the armaflex tuffcoat, which shields the insulation from external elements. The operational effectiveness of the insulation is due to its seamless construction, which creates a continuous barrier around the pipe, minimizing thermal bridges and ensuring consistent performance.

Functions and Tasks of Armaflex Insulation

The primary function of armaflex lagging is to insulate pipes and ducts, maintaining the temperature of the fluids within and preventing the formation of condensation on the surface. This insulation is designed to perform in a wide range of temperatures, from cryogenic levels to those typical of steam heating systems. By doing so, it ensures system efficiency and protects against pipe corrosion, which can occur due to condensation.

How does armaflex insulation enhance the energy efficiency of piping systems?

Armaflex insulation enhances energy efficiency by creating a barrier that reduces thermal exchange between the pipe and its surroundings. This minimizes energy loss in hot systems and prevents heat gain in cold systems, leading to significant energy savings and reduced operational costs over time.
